Duties & Responsibilities
  • Supervise and coordinate catering staff during events and daily operations.
  • Ensure compliance with health, safety, and hygiene standards.
  • Manage inventory and assist with ordering supplies.
  • Liaise with clients to guarantee their requirements are met.
  • Train and motivate team members to deliver exceptional service
Skills and Competencies
  • Be able to communicate and understand the predominant language(s) of the canteen's trading area.
  • Have knowledge of service and food and beverage, generally involving at least three years of front-of-the-house operations and/or assistant management positions. Possess excellent basic math skills and have the ability to operate a cash register or POS system.
  • Be able to work in a standing position for long periods of time (up to 5 hours).
  • Be able to reach, bend, stoop and frequently lift up to 50 pounds.
  • Must have the stamina to work 45-50 hours per week.
Qualifications
  • Completed National Senior Certificate
